J. B. Rosser (1939) addresses the notion of "effective computability" as follows: "Clearly the existence of CC and RC (Church's and Rosser's proofs) presupposes a precise definition of 'effective'. 'Effective method' is here used in the rather special sense of a method each step of which is precisely predetermined and which is certain to produce the answer in a finite number of steps". Church Turing Thesis states that: A computation process that can be represented by an algorithm can be converted to a Turing Machine. … WebJan 8, 1997 · The Church-Turing thesis is a thesis about the extent of effective methods, and therein lies its mathematical importance. Putting this another way, the thesis concerns what a human being can achieve when working by rote, with paper and pencil (ignoring contingencies such as boredom, death, or insufficiency of paper).

A. M. Turing's paper On Computable Numbers, With an Application to the Entscheidungsproblem was delivered to the London Mathematical Society in November 1936. Again the reader must bear in mind a caution: as used by Turing, the word "computer" is a human being, and the action of a "computer" he calls "computing"; for example, he states "Computing is normally done by writing certain symbols on paper" (p. 135). WebChurch-Turing Thesis, p. 5 2 When Turing talked about a “computer,” he meant a human computing agent, since at the time he wrote, in the early 30s, elecronic computers hadn’t been invented yet. During the 40s (after the war; during the war he was busy breaking the German naval code), he went on to build one of the first electronic computers.
